Transaction f38df127ab5689b3b75304dad9e801d081f716368ccae40fd500998c1842456c

1 Input
2 Outputs
  • f38df127ab5689b3b75304dad9e801d081f716368ccae40fd500998c1842456c:0
  • value  80000000
    address  3P6378Y3eKhrdqVuveFfzvsqzt6eUuo2sx
  • f38df127ab5689b3b75304dad9e801d081f716368ccae40fd500998c1842456c:1
  • value  513494219
    address  1JEBE8PMFn5KtSG9himuhKqZLvVrM3C2dc